Current Landscape of AI in Content Marketing

Rising Adoption and Growth Trajectories

Within the current landscape, AI is not merely a supplementary tool but a central component of content marketing strategies. A striking reality is that an overwhelming 92% of B2B marketers employ AI in their daily workflows. This burgeoning adoption underscores a significant shift from just five years prior. Moreover, a substantial 68% of professionals indicate plans to further expand their use of AI, signaling a trend that’s poised to reshape the industry.

Real-world Implementations and Illustrative Cases

AI’s presence is palpable across various facets of content marketing. In the realm of automation, AI takes the lead by enabling the completion of repetitive tasks, thereby empowering marketing teams to focus on strategic initiatives. This automation aspect sees an impressive 66% adoption rate. Moreover, content optimization benefits immensely from AI’s capabilities, with 51% of marketers using AI to fine-tune their strategies. Real-time copy adaptation and robust SEO enhancements demonstrate AI’s pivotal role in content marketing innovation. Noteworthy companies are making waves, leveraging AI-driven tools like ChatGPT to create dynamic content across text, image, and video formats, transforming creative horizons.
